Baby, it's cold outside, but that doesn't mean you have to live with dry, dull, and frizzy hair. Air drying hair, at least one a week, is one of the best ways to help retain natural levels of moisture, reduce exposure to heat tools, extend the radiance of colored-hair, and help to define natural waves and curls.  Here are our best tips to help your hair look its best-even during winter.

STEP 1: DETANGLE HAIR BEFORE YOU SHOWER

The best trick on avoiding tangles and knots, which can cause hair breakage and hair loss, is to use a WIDE TOOTH COMB to detangle hair BEFORE you shower. It's one of the best tricks for hair. It's also crazy easy to implement into your routine and that's a bonus.

STEP 2: WRAP IT AND CHILL.

Wrap hair up immediately after you shower and leave hair wrapped until its around 80% dry. You can take it out sooner, if you prefer, but we recommend letting it dry wrapped in the towel until the heavy dampness is gone. This is prep work for the final step. 

STEP 3: ADD PRODUCT

To purist out there that want the most natural experience possible, skip this step. However, we love adding products that can help create beach waves, define curls, or add some shine. Once the hair is at least half-way dry, add your favorite product. Use a wide tooth comb, fingertips, or a detangling brush to spread product evenly and let air dry.
